About Hülya Ulusoy

Hülya Ulusoy is a scholar working on Surgery,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ine, Pathology and Forensic Medicine,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ine, having authored 38 papers that have together received 496 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Anesthesia and Pain Management (5 papers), Cardiac, Anesthesia and Surgical Outcomes (4 papers), Anesthesia and Sedative Agents (4 papers), Airway Management and Intubation Techniques (3 papers), Clinical Nutrition and Gastroenterology (3 papers), Respiratory Support and Mechanisms (2 papers), Antibiotics Pharmacokinetics and Efficacy (2 papers) and Autoimmune Bullous Skin Diseases (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Anesthesiology and Pain Medicine (58 citations), Critical Care and Intensive Care Medicine (24 citations), Developmental Neuroscience (19 citations), Surgery (138 citations) and Obstetrics and Gynecology (23 citations). Hülya Ulusoy has collaborated with scholars based in Türkiye, United States and Norway. Frequent co-authors include Esin Yuluğ, Şükran Geze, Murat Topbaş, Bahanur Çekiç, Ahmet Menteşe, Ahmet Beşi̇r, Ahmet Alver, Süleyman Caner Karahan, Haluk Sarıhan and Mehmet A. Osmanağaoğlu. Their work appears in journals such as Nutrition in Clinical Practice, European Journal of Anaesthesiology, Surgery Today, Neurocritical Care and Academic Emergency Medicine.
